Understanding Personal Injury Claims in Texas

Personal injury claims arise when someone’s negligence or wrongful act causes physical or emotional harm. In Texas, victims may pursue compensation for medical bills, lost income, pain and suffering, and other losses directly related to the incident.
Timely action is important. Evidence can degrade and deadlines apply, so early consultation helps preserve your options and ensures required notices and filings are completed on schedule.

Key Legal Concepts in Plain Language

Negligence means failing to act with reasonable care. Liability is the legal responsibility for harm. Damages are the monetary recovery intended to make the injured person whole, covering treatment, earnings lost, and non-economic impacts like pain and reduced quality of life.

Glossary of Important Terms for Your Case

Familiarity with common terms helps you make informed decisions. Below are concise definitions of terms you may encounter during your claim.

Negligence

Negligence refers to a failure to use reasonable care that results in harm to another person. Proving negligence requires showing duty, breach, causation, and damages.

Comparative Fault

Texas follows a modified comparative fault system, which reduces recovery by the injured person’s percentage of fault but can bar recovery if the injured person is more than 50% responsible.

Liability

Liability is legal responsibility for harm caused by actions or omissions. Establishing liability shows who must compensate the injured party.

Damages

Damages are the monetary remedies available to an injured person, including med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, and compensation for pain and suffering.

Practical Tips for Handling Your Claim

Preserve Evidence Immediately

Take photos of the scene, your injuries, and vehicle damage, and collect contact information for witnesses. Early documentation helps establish key facts and supports future claims.

Seek Prompt Medical Care

Get medical attention even if injuries seem minor. Medical records provide an objective timeline of treatment and are central to proving injury and related costs.

Keep Detailed Records

Track appointments, medications, expenses, and time missed from work. Organized records make it easier to calculate damages and support settlement discussions.
